Сервис Яндекс.Авто
Введение
Ни для кого и нас, друзья, не секрет, что присутствие сайта в каком-либо из общедоступных сервисов Яндекса делает его весомей и немного поднимает в выдаче. Об одном из сервисов Яндекса сегодня и поговорим.
Началось всё с того, что я наконец-то решил добавить объявления со своей доски объявлений в уже набравший популярность сервис Яндекс.Авто. Хочу сказать, что в итоге всё закончилось благополучно и сайт добавлен, однако случилось это через 8 дней после подачи заявки и кучи доработок и исправлений. Вот какие шаги я прошел и с какими проблемами столкнулся:
Подача заявки
Тут вроде бы всё понятно описано в сервисе Яндекса:
- Добавил сайт в Яндекс.Вебмастер
- Подтвердил права
- В разделе "Содержимое сайта" добавил сервис "Автообъявления"
- Создал автоматически генерируемую страничку xml согласно требованиям
И тут началось самое интересное. Хочу сказать, друзья, внимательно читайте требования к xml-фиду!
Сообщение о невалидных объявлениях
Изначально по ссылке "История загрузок" я увидел следующее сообщение:
Загружено объявлений: 50; валидных объявлений: 0; уникальных объявлений: 0. Превышен процент невалидных объявлений (максимальное значение: 70%, текущее значение 100%) - Модерация невозможна!
После чего начал получать письма на почту с ошибками. Что меня больше всего разгневало в Яндексе, так это:
- Вместо того, чтобы прямо в сервисе указать, какие ошибки обнаружены, они пишут одну фразу: "Модерация невозможна!".
- Чтобы тебе пояснили, какие именно ошибки в твоем фиде обнаружены, нужно обязательно напиать на info@auto.yandex.ru. Причем норма времени на ответ составляет 24 часа.
- И наконец: тебе присылают за одно обращение одну ошибку, а не все сразу. В итоге, у меня 7 входящих за 8 дней.
Русcкоязычные марки автомобилей
Специалист Яндекса посоветовал мне сверить наименование марок автомобилей с предложенными здесь по ссылке "все марки", т.к. некоторые объявления по ним не проходили модерацию. Недолго думая я обнаружил, что на указанной мне странице ВАЗ - это LADA, а ЗАЗ - это ZAZ (именно в транслите). Привел в соответствие и ожидал чуда, но оно не произошло.
Неподдерживаемые города
Несмотря на свою глобальность, сервис Яндекс.Авто не поддерживает маленьгие города, такие как Карасук и Барабинск. Мне рекомендовано было исключить их из выборки. Сделал - ожидаю счастья.
Формат даты
Тут обращаем внимание, что тег
Кодировка фида
В сервисе приведен пример заголовка xml-файла:
<?xml version="1.0" encoding="windows-1251"?>
Не имея сомнений, что кодировку utf-8 Яндекс поддержит, я написал заголовок так (БД у меня в utf-8, весь сайт также):
<?xml version="1.0" encoding="utf-8"?>
В итоге пришлось всё перекодировать в witdows-1251, ведь яндекс - это российская ПС.
Свои оплошности
Ну и некоторые ньюансы, которые были написаны в документации и которые я не учел:
- Пробег автомобиля
указывается целым числом: не 2.5 тыс., а 2500 - Объем двигателя
указывается в см. в кубе, т.е. не 2.5, а 2500
В заключении
После исправления всех этих ошибок я наконец-то увидел у себя на почте письмо: ваш сайт прошел модерацию, ФИД соответствует требованиям и ваш сайт https://rus54.ru скоро будет добавлен в сервис "Яндекс.Авто".
Для меня осталось непонятным: зачем заставлять общаться веб-мастера с менеджером, время ответа которого 24 часа, когда можно все ошибки, которые читает и передает ему менеджер, вывести прямо в панель веб-мастера?!